# Service Accounts: String Extraction

The `extract-i18n` script pulls translatable strings from all Bramblewick repos and pushes them to the Glossa service. It runs under the `i18n-extractor` service account. Do not run it under your personal account; Glossa rate-limits individual users aggressively. The account has write access to the staging catalog only. Set the token in your shell before invoking the script. The current staging token is below.

API key for kahap-kafog: zpat15_6qzxZ7YR8aDwjmp

Deploy step 4 — GridForge crossword generator. Pull the latest image, run migrations, then restart the puzzle worker on the Veldt cluster. Verify the clue-cache warms within two minutes; if not, flush and retry once. Before restarting, open the worker's .env and confirm the solver API credential is present on the next line.

env line for fajop-taguf: VAULT_KEY20=82a8caa7b14c704c3638

## Configuration

Heads up, plugin authors: after the Crumbcache stale-cache incident (see the postmortem in `docs/pm-stale.md`), we changed how plugins talk to the invalidation bus. Your plugin no longer gets a free ride on the host's credentials — each plugin sandbox reads its own `.env` now. This is what actually caused the bug: everyone sharing one token meant nobody's invalidations were traceable. So, in your plugin's `.env`, add the line below before anything else.

secret setting of tajof-bahif: COURIER_KEY3=65d

## Integrating with ScanBridge

Welcome, plugin authors. The ScanBridge SDK from Korvella Systems exposes a single event stream for barcode reads; your plugin must subscribe before the device handshake completes, or reads will be silently dropped. Declare supported symbologies in your manifest explicitly — wildcard declarations are rejected at review. Test against both the tethered and wireless scanner profiles, since timing differs. Full manifest schemas, sample plugins, and the review checklist are maintained on our internal page here.

runbook for yadup-fahif: https://jira.qorvelcorp.internal/spaces/spaces/spaces/b46212397071